TECHNICAL FIELD
[0001] The utility model relates to black tea processing technical field, concretely is an emulsifying device for black tea skin care product processing. BACKGROUND
[0002] In recent years, with the continuous growth of consumer demand for natural and functional skin care products, the market for skin care products with plant extracts as the main component has developed rapidly. Black tea, as a kind of post-fermented tea, is rich in active ingredients such as tea polyphenols, tea polysaccharides, caffeine, amino acids, vitamins and various minerals, and has various functions such as antioxidant, anti-inflammatory, antibacterial and moisturizing. Applying it to skin care products can effectively meet the dual needs of consumers for natural and functional skin care products, and therefore it has attracted widespread attention.
[0003] At present, most black tea processing devices are not convenient for cleaning the inside of the emulsifying stirring barrel, which may affect the subsequent processing quality, so a black tea skin care product processing emulsifying device needs to be designed to solve the above problems. UTILITY MODEL CONTENT
[0004] The utility model aims at providing a kind of black tea skin care product processing emulsifying device to solve the problems raised in the above background.
[0005] To achieve the above object, the utility model provides the following technical scheme: a kind of black tea skin care product processing emulsifying device, including processing table, the inside of the processing table is equipped with emulsifying stirring barrel, the top of the processing table both sides is welded with fixed plate, the fixed plate between being equipped with movable plate, the side of the fixed plate is equipped with lifting assembly, the lifting assembly can adjust the height of movable plate, the bottom of the movable plate is equipped with adjusting assembly, the adjusting assembly can be conveniently cleaned inside emulsifying stirring barrel by staff.
[0006] Preferably, the lifting assembly includes a first motor mounted on one side of the fixed plate, a first gear is welded to the outside of the output end of the first motor, a toothed plate is engaged with the outside of the first gear, and the bottom of the toothed plate is welded to the top of the movable plate.
[0007] Preferably, a limiting slot is formed in the inside of the fixed plate, a limiting block is slidably connected in the inside of the limiting slot, a limiting rod is mounted on one side of the limiting block, and one end of the limiting rod is welded to one side of the movable plate.
[0008] Preferably, the adjusting assembly includes a second motor mounted on the top of the movable plate, a rotating rod is welded to the output end of the second motor, a second gear is welded to the outside of the rotating rod, two groups of third gears are engaged with the outside of the second gear, a toothed disc is engaged with the outside of the two groups of third gears, two groups of connecting plates are welded to the outside of the toothed disc, and a third motor and a fourth motor are respectively mounted on the top of the two groups of connecting plates.
[0009] Preferably, the output end of the third motor is welded with a stirring rod, the outside of the stirring rod is welded with a stirring roller, the output end of the fourth motor is welded with a cleaning rod, and the outside of the cleaning rod is welded with a cleaning brush.
[0010] Preferably, the inside of each of the two groups of third gears is welded with a connecting rod, the outside of the connecting rod is rotatably connected with a movable frame through a bearing, the inside of the movable frame is welded with the outside of the connecting rod, the inside of the rotating rod is provided with a rotating groove, the inside of the rotating groove is rotatably connected with a rotating disc through a bearing, the outside of the rotating disc is welded with a fixed frame, and one end of the fixed frame is welded with the top of the toothed disc.
[0011] Compared with the prior art, the utility model has the advantages that:
[0012] 1. In the utility model, when it is needed to emulsify black tea, the staff puts the black tea into the emulsification stirring barrel, starts the first motor, the first motor drives the first gear to rotate, the first gear and the toothed plate are in meshing relationship, so that the first gear drives the toothed plate to move downward, the movable plate moves downward along with the toothed plate, the movable plate drives the stirring roller to move downward, so that the stirring roller completely extends into the emulsification stirring barrel, the third motor is started, the third motor drives the stirring rod to rotate, the stirring rod drives the stirring roller to rotate, so that the stirring roller fully contacts with the black tea, thereby emulsifying the black tea.
[0013] 2. In the utility model, after processing is completed, the first motor is started, the stirring roller is moved out of the emulsification stirring barrel, the staff takes out the processed black tea, the second motor is started, the second motor drives the rotating rod to rotate clockwise, the rotating rod drives the second gear to rotate clockwise, the second gear and the two groups of third gears are in meshing relationship, so that the second gear drives the two groups of third gears to rotate counterclockwise, the third gears and the toothed disc are in meshing relationship, so that the two groups of third gears drive the toothed disc to rotate clockwise, the toothed disc drives the connecting plate to rotate, so that the cleaning brush moves to the top of the emulsification stirring barrel, at this time, the first motor is started, so that the cleaning brush moves into the emulsification stirring barrel, the fourth motor is started, the fourth motor drives the cleaning rod and the cleaning brush to rotate, the cleaning brush contacts with the inner wall of the emulsification stirring barrel, thereby the emulsification stirring barrel can be cleaned.
